"Gatalympics" at Ariake Sea

"Gatalympics" at Ariake Sea

A participant falls off a bicycle into mudflats at a park in the city of Kashima facing the Ariake Sea, Saga Prefecture, during the annual Kashima Gatalympic event on June 11, 2017. About 1,200 people took part in the event, which was originally started by a local group with the aim of regional development. It takes its name from the Japanese word "higata" meaning tideland or wetland. (Kyodo) ==Kyodo
